Nuances of registering a baby

New parents must register their newborn after receiving his birth certificate. This is a legal requirement that should not be violated.

What does registration give a child:

  • the right to live in an apartment;
  • assignment to a specific clinic or kindergarten.

You can register a newborn:

  • at the permanent residence address of one of his parents;
  • at the place of residence of the parents (in a rented apartment or house, hotel, sanatorium, etc.).

To register a child, you do not even need the consent of the owner of the property or the lessor under the social tenancy agreement. By law, a child under 14 years of age must live where one of his parents is registered (Civil Code of the Russian Federation, Art. 20).

Where can I register my child?

According to the law, children under 14 years of age are registered at the address of one of their parents. If the couple is legally married and lives together, then no problem arises. If the parents live in different places, the child can be registered at any address, but the official consent of the other parent is required.

In my father's apartment

Registration in the father's living space is possible if the child was born in an official marriage. If the couple does not live together, then registration is done only with the consent of the mother.

If the parents are not married and paternity has not been confirmed, registration at the father's address is not possible. First, paternity will have to be established, then you can apply for the child’s registration in the child’s father’s home.

In mother's apartment

Registration at the mother's residence address is carried out upon her application. The presence of the father is optional. This is the simplest registration option.

Newborn registration certificate

Registration with others

It is prohibited for a newborn to be registered in the living space of persons other than the father or mother. Until the age of 14, a child must live at the place of residence or stay of his parents.

The only option is to obtain guardianship for the child. By law, guardians are treated like parents, and children can be registered at their address.

Registration registration procedure

Registration of a newborn is free of charge. Parents receive a registration certificate for their child, which confirms the right to reside in a specific living space for a certain period. With temporary registration, as soon as the validity period of the certificate ends, it will need to be renewed. If you are registered permanently, you do not need to do this. To register a newborn:

  1. Contact the nearest registration authority - the Main Department of Migration of the Ministry of Internal Affairs or the MFC.
  2. Fill out the application (the form will be issued on site or can be downloaded below).
  3. Attach a package of documents to your application.
  4. Come back on the appointed day and pick up your registration certificate.

What documents are needed?

To register at the place of residence or stay of one of the child’s parents, you need to collect a small package of documents:

  • application in form No. 6 for permanent or in form No. 1 for temporary registration;
  • child's birth certificate;
  • passport of the applicant parent.

Additionally, the consent of one of the parents may be required if the couple lives separately.

Fines for lack of registration for a newborn

Failure to register a newborn is subject to an administrative fine in the amount of 2000-3000 rubles (Article 19.15.2 of the Code of Administrative Offenses of the Russian Federation). For fictitious registration, you face a larger fine - from 100 thousand rubles. (Article 322.2 of the Criminal Code of the Russian Federation).

Double registration at the place of residence of the father and mother is impossible, and there is no fine for this. Before starting the procedure, employees of the Main Migration Department of the Ministry of Internal Affairs always check that the person is not registered at another address.
